Brep.CreateFilletSurface Method (BrepFace, Point2d, BrepFace, Point2d, Double, Boolean, Boolean, Double, Brep[], Brep[])
Creates a constant-radius round surface between two surfaces.
Namespace: Rhino.Geometry
Assembly: RhinoCommon (in RhinoCommon.dll) Version: Rhino 6.0
C#
public static Brep[] CreateFilletSurface(
BrepFace face0,
Point2d uv0,
BrepFace face1,
Point2d uv1,
double radius,
bool trim,
bool extend,
double tolerance,
out Brep[] outBreps0,
out Brep[] outBreps1
)
VB
Public Shared Function CreateFilletSurface (
face0 As BrepFace,
uv0 As Point2d,
face1 As BrepFace,
uv1 As Point2d,
radius As Double,
trim As Boolean,
extend As Boolean,
tolerance As Double,
<OutAttribute> ByRef outBreps0 As Brep(),
<OutAttribute> ByRef outBreps1 As Brep()
) As Brep()
- face0
- Type: Rhino.Geometry.BrepFace
First face to fillet from. - uv0
- Type: Rhino.Geometry.Point2d
A parameter face0 at the side you want to keep after filleting. - face1
- Type: Rhino.Geometry.BrepFace
Second face to fillet from. - uv1
- Type: Rhino.Geometry.Point2d
A parameter face1 at the side you want to keep after filleting. - radius
- Type: System.Double
The fillet radius. - trim
- Type: System.Boolean
If true, the input faces will be trimmed, if false, the input faces will be split. - extend
- Type: System.Boolean
If true, then when one input surface is longer than the other, the fillet surface is extended to the input surface edges. - tolerance
- Type: System.Double
The tolerance. In in doubt, the the document's model absolute tolerance. - outBreps0
- Type: Rhino.Geometry.Brep[]
The trim or split results of the Brep owned by face0. - outBreps1
- Type: Rhino.Geometry.Brep[]
The trim or split results of the Brep owned by face1.
Type: Brep[]
Array of Breps if successful.
